MA-RX42 4CH AFHDS 2A PWM Micro Compatible Receiver Built-in 5A Brushed ESC for Flysky Radio Transmitter RC Airplane
The MA-RX42 series receiver is a newly designed micro compatible receiver for micro model aircraft. It provides 4 independent output interfaces and a built-in 5A brushed ESC output interface. It also supports PWM signal output. Currently available is the V2 version.
Note: This is a FlySky AFHDS 2A compatible receiver, which is no wires included.
Specification: Size: 18.5*12.0*6.5mm (not including antenna) Weight: 0.9g Working voltage: 3.0~5.0V

Auto binding In order to solve the problem of being unable to press the frequency binding switch after the receiver is installed inside the aircraft, we developed the automatic frequency binding function. When the receiver does not receive a signal within 15 seconds after powering on, the receiver will automatically enter the binding mode (the LED on the receiver changes from slow flashing to fast flashing), and then complete the binding according to the binding operation of the remote control.
Built-in brushed ESC locking function: The built-in brushed ESC lock function is to prevent the brush motor from starting accidentally. After adding this function, the brush motor will not start due to the change of the position of the throttle lever on the remote control after the receiver is powered on. After the receiver is powered on and receives a signal, when the throttle lever on the remote control is held at the lowest position for about 2 seconds for the first time (at this time, the LED on the receiver dims for about 2 seconds and then brightens again), the built-in brush ESC lock will be released. You can then push the throttle lever to start the brushed motor.
Binding method: Power on the receiver first. After the receiver LED flashes quickly, turn on the transmitter for binding. If the red LED of the receiver is always on, it means the binding is successful. The AFHDS 2A protocol can be used to return the working voltage of the receiver.
The AFHDS protocol is slightly different: after the receiver LED flashes quickly after powering on, the transmitter is turned on and the receiver LED changes from fast flashing to slow flashing. At this time, the transmitter is turned off and on again, and the receiver remains unchanged. At this time, the receiver LED It is always on and can be used normally!
The standard aircraft model (PWM) mode is 4CH with 5A brushed ESC; the multi-axis flight control (PPM) mode is 8CH, operating voltage: 3-5V, the interface uses 1.0mm JST, and the h0rizon interface is same.
